Caring for your microwave oven
Cleaning the microwave oven
Wipe often with warm sudsy water and a soft cloth or sponge.
For stubborn soil, boil a cup of water in the oven for 2 or 3 minutes. Steam will soften the soil.
Be sure to keep the areas clean where the door and oven frame touch when closed. Use only mild, nonabrasive soaps or detergents applied with a sponge or soft cloth when cleaning surfaces of door and oven that come together. Rinse well.
